Abstract
A printhead for use in an ink jet printing device includes a heater substrate having a plurality of heating elements and an intermediate layer disposed adjacent the heater substrate. The intermediate layer defines a plurality of ink flow paths. A channel plate is disposed adjacent the intermediate layer and includes an integral filter having a plurality of filter teeth extending toward the intermediate layer. The channel plate defines an ink reservoir on one side of the integral filter and a cross-flow channel on a second side of the integral filter. Preferably, the channel plate, including the integral filter, comprises a single piece of plastic.
